The Illinois Speleological Survey (ISS) is pleased to announce an
opportunity for cave survey, caver-camaraderie and volunteer work
rolled into one. The ISS works with the Shawnee National Forest (SNF)
to conduct an inventory of karst features within the holdings of the
SNF. The ISS has made arrangements with the SNF to survey in Equality
Cave (AKA Cave Hill Cave) near Harrisburg, IL on Saturday and Sunday,
July 28th and 29th. Harrisburg is less than 3 hours from Marengo, IN
and is less than an hour south of I-64 for those that are traveling
from convention westward.
This opportunity will provide participants a chance to survey and see
one of the most highly developed maze caves in the eastern US. Equality
is gated and open for research and survey purposes only. This is part
of an ongoing effort to survey Equality Cave entirely and assist the
management needs of the cave.
